12 So then on the first day did Nahshon the sonne of Amminadab of ye tribe of Iudah offer his offring. 13 And his offring was a siluer charger of an hundreth and thirtie shekels weight, a siluer boule of seuenty shekels, after the shekel of the Sanctuarie, both ful of fine floure, mingled with oyle, for a meate offring, 14 An incense cup of gold of tenne shekels, ful of incense, 15 A yong bullocke, a ram, a lambe of a yeere olde for a burnt offring, 16 An hee goate for a sinne offring, 17 And for peace offrings, two bullockes, fiue rams, fiue hee goates, and fiue lambes of a yeere olde: this was the offring of Nahshon the sonne of Amminadab. Numbers 7:12-17, Geneva Bible of 1587. Public domain.
